 wp_convert_bytes_to_hr used in wp_import_upload_form show an annoying
 notice when param $bytes has zero value. (unwanted indice) .
 After searching in the tracs before publishing this report, it was
 announced in #19067 (9 month ago) that wp_convert_bytes_to_hr will be soon
 deprecated.
 Is it possible to do that and replace this function by size_format() in
 wp_import_upload_form() of template.php because size_format() shows a good
 behavior with zero bytes...
 Test also in 3.5 beta 2 with same unwanted notice.
